When Caroline Kennedy married Edwin Schlossberg on July 19, 1986, in Centerville, Massachusetts, the family tried to maintain the affair non-public, however a crowd of two,000 people gathered outside the church. Those who saw the bride and groom walk down the church steps caught a glimpse of Caroline in her white silk organza wedding gown. Designed by Carolina Herrera, the dress had a spherical neck, quick sleeves and a long bodice embroidered with white shamrocks (a nod to her father's Irish ancestry). The full skirt prolonged right into a sweeping 25-foot train, and on her head she wore a bow with a protracted tulle veil. Barbara Hutton was one of the nation's wealthiest heiresses after inheriting part of her grandfather Frank Winfield Woolworth's fortune. (She reportedly inherited$70 million on the age of fiveafter her mother dedicated suicide.) In 1933, she marriedsocial climberAlexis Mdivani of Georgia on the Russian Orthodox church in Paris, France. The bride wore a creamy satin dress designed by Jean Patou and a lace veil.
